A DAY IN THE LIFE OF AN INDUSTRIAL AUTOMATION SPECIALIST The Industrial Automation Specialist : works closely with multiple departments to identify operational, equipment, process, and other needs and establish metrics for achieving improved operational quality, throughput, and accuracy; responsible for developing hardware, software, electrical, and control systems and standards to enhance operational effectiveness, efficiency, quality, and safety performance through automation consolidation, upgraded systems and/or processes and otherwise; provides support to the engineering, maintenance, and production departments to achieve automation, systems, and operational objectives through troubleshooting, technical design reviews, application assistance, and identifying and facilitating training; responsible for the development, integration, implementation, and maintenance of systems that automate processes. ESSENTIAL JOB RESPONSIBILITIES: Provide technical support, problem-solving, maintenance, modifications, and continuous improvement for automated control systems. Work cross-functionally to optimize current equipment and develop controls specification for functions, user interface, and quality control for high reliability. Improve manufacturing efficiency by analyzing and planning workflow, space requirements, and equipment layout. Support and perform commissioning duties as needed for internally supported projects, including system validation, system training, and documentation. Source and manage outside integration contractors to meet project deliverables of cost, timeline, and equipment performance criteria. Research new and innovative equipment and processes to support the company initiatives of increasing market share and reducing cost. Keep equipment operational by coordinating maintenance and repair services, following manufacturer's instructions and established procedures, and requesting special service when appropriate. Manage Automation projects including approval process, equipment, and material ordering, installation, and start-up. Integrate into systems methods of eliminating or controlling potential safety and health hazards to maintain a safe work environment. Other duties as assigned. QUALIFICATIONS: Bachelor's degree in manufacturing, industrial, or mechanical engineering. A minimum of 7 years of experience in manufacturing, industrial engineering, or related field. Must be very knowledgeable in programmable logic controllers (PLCs) and have experience in related programming and ladder logic.
